摘 要:基于Android的音乐播放器采用C/S架构,SQlite为数据库技术,MVC模式,以AndroidStudio为开发平台的综合应用软件。该软件包括我的音乐、我的最爱,文件夹、歌手、专辑、主页侧滑,新闻资讯推送、动画轮播等功能模块。本文首先介绍了该软件的开发背景,开发目的和需求分析,接着阐述了音乐播放器的数据库设计和详细设计,最后具体阐述了测试与调试过程。92051
毕业论文关键词:Anroid ; 音乐播放器 ;C/S ;AnroidStudio ;SQLite;
Abstract:Android based music player using C/S architecture, SQlite for database technology, MVC mode, AndroidStudio development platform for integrated application software。 The software includes my music, my favorite singer, folder, album, home side, news and information push, carousel animation and other functional modules。 This paper first introduces the background of the software development, development purposes and needs analysis, and then describes the music player database design and detailed design, and finally describes the test and debug process。
Key words: music player;C/S ;Anroid Studio ;SQLite
目 录
1 引言 6
1。1音乐播放器设计的背景 6
1。2音乐播放器设计的目的 7
2 音乐播放器的需求分析 7
2。1 功能需求 7
2。2 实现功能的软件源G于J优L尔V论N文M网WwW.youeRw.com 原文+QQ75201`8766 和语言 10
3 数据库设计 10
3。1数据库分析 10
3。2 数据库表的设计 11
3。3 数据库表的E-R图 12
4 音乐播放器的详细设计 14
4。1 音乐播放器的模块的构成 14
4。2 音乐播放器登录界面设计 15
4。3 新闻资讯模块设计 17
4。4 音乐播放器的主页面模块设计 18
4。5 音乐列表模块设计 23
4。6 我的最爱模块设计 27
4。7 文件夹模块设计 29
4。10 主页面侧滑的设计 32
图4-10 主页侧滑模块图 32
图4-10-3 设置背景图 35
图4-10-4 设置功能图 36
4。11 手机顶部通知功能设计 37
4。12 其他附加模块设计 40
5 音乐播放器测试与调试 41
结 论 42
参 考 文 献 43
致 谢 44
1 引言来自优I尔Y论S文C网WWw.YoueRw.com 加QQ7520~18766
当今社会的生活节奏越来越快,由于手机市场发展迅速,人们对手机的要求也越来越高,使得手机操作音乐播放器也出现了不同各类,本文的音乐播放器就是基于谷歌Android手机平台的播放器。
此app用于播放手机的本地音乐,打开音乐播放器,可以看到主界面里面有我的音乐、我的最爱、文件夹、歌手、专辑五个部分。从主界面任一部分点进去后可以进入歌曲播放列表的页面,任一曲目播放后可以实现暂停音乐,快音乐,可以选择随机,顺序或单曲循环播放音乐还可更换音乐播放器的主题等等功能,让用户随心所欲享受音乐。 基于Android音乐播放器设计+源代码:http://www.youerw.com/jisuanji/lunwen_199642.html